Additive Manufacturing: Additive manufacturing, commonly known as 3D printing, is a focal point in this issue. The magazine highlights how this technology is revolutionizing the production processes in aerospace and defense. By allowing for the creation of complex geometries and reducing material waste, additive manufacturing is not only cost-effective but also enables rapid prototyping and production of parts that were previously difficult or impossible to manufacture. The issue features case studies and insights from industry leaders on how they are integrating additive manufacturing into their operations.
